    Linear compressor LG in the fridge



    Hi,
    Case: compressor LG FC140NEM, R600a in the LG fridge side by side model GS3159PVFV. There is no fail code. Diagnose: compressor not working. I check the voltage from main PCB to compressor: 8V. Compressor not working. If I gave 230V in short circuit compressor is working good. I suppose that inverter on main PCB will be demage or one of sensors will be demage.
    I haven't any informations from LG, (table of resistance of various sensors, technical documentation). This compressor prabably have three speeds.

    First I've heard of a linear compressor so did a bit of homework.
    For those that didn't know it's a bit like a solenoid vibrating up and down. The vibrating bit is the piston and the rest works like a hermetic jobbie. Pros are there are less moving parts.
    Power it with an inverter and all your prayers are answered. LG blub had 10 year warranty on the compressor.

    The compressor has 3 pins but only two are used. As you suggest it looks like the PCB(s) have taken a hit but wouldn't like to say for sure which ones or even where they are. Found this manual: http://www.google.co.uk/url?sa=t&rct...QxJSlRxC-M7mJg
